When stress hits at this time of year, it’s easy to turn to that tray of cookies for moral support. After all, cookies won’t criticize you about your choices the way your family will. What we don’t realize is that we are self-medicating with sweets – the quick spike of sugar in our system can bring an increase in serotonin, a neurotransmitter that promotes feelings of well-being and happiness.
